Warning No low-damage spell.

Many times at the end of the match, there's only a few HP left on opponent's tower. You don't have any cheap spells that can finish it off. Consider adding one of these:

Warning No cards that can reset/retarget certain attackers.

There are cards that can be very dangerous if you let them charge. Or if they lock onto your tower and you have no way of distracting them. Such as these:

In order to better fight them, it is good to have a card that can reset their attack. Consider adding one of these:

Bait cards

If you have multiple cards that are countered by the same spell, you can play one card to bait the spell, then you can safely play the other card(s).
